Does a 2013 Passat TDI use DEF?

But one new thing that is different about the Passat TDI is that for emissions purposes it requires the use of a diesel exhaust fluid additive (DEF). Volkswagen uses DEF (it’s called AdBlue, a brand name, in the owner’s manual) to help the larger, heavier Passat meet emission requirements.
